2nd Be-Optical School, May 2-5, Torun, Poland.
2-5 May 2017, Torun, Poland
 
Intermediate courses on Biophotonics, Biomedical Imaging, cardiac electrophysiology and optogenetics:
High-resolution Optical Imaging, Tissue Optics and Data Analysis
The chair of this event is Dr. Ireneusz Grulkowski and the co-chair is Prof. Maciej Wojtkowski, from Nicolaus Copernicus University in Poland. The school will take place in Toruń, Poland, from 2nd to 5th May 2017. The core of this four-day school consists in a series of interdisciplinary courses presented by members of BE-OPTICAL, which are experts in their fields, as well as external invited lecturers, who will complement the network’s training capacity. The courses will have at least 6 hours of lectures.
COURSES:
Tissue Optics: light transport in tissue, measurement and analysis of reflectance and fluorescence spectra, modelling and video techniques, laser therapy.
Super-resolution Optical Technologies: overview of different imaging modalities (SOFI, PALM/STORM, STED) and detection approaches, imaging devices such as microscopes, hand held probes and catheters, in vitro and in vivo studies.
Statistics, data analysis and classification tools: linear and nonlinear time series analysis, delay reconstruction, ordinal patterns, support vector machines, nearest neighbours classifier, feature selection, surrogate data and hypothesis testing, information flow, statistics for clinical studies (t-test, ANOVA, Bland and Altman plots etc).
